Software Engineer - Geometry

 (2+ years exp)
₹20L – ₹45L • No equity
Published: 1 week ago
Avatar for Snaptrude

Snaptrude

Design better buildings together

Job Location

Job Type

Full Time

Visa Sponsorship

Not Available

Remote Work Policy

Onsite or remote

Hires remotely in

Relocation

Allowed

Skills

C++
Javascript
REVIT
C
Kernel
Computational Geometry
Threejs
Object Oriented Programming
3D Geometry

The Role

About Us

Snaptrude is a powerful, browser-based, collaborative 3D modeling tool built for architects and interior designers. Here's our website
With many users globally with renowned firms like WeWork, Layton Construction, and Accenture, Snaptrude is backed by Accel Partners and Foundamental among other notable investors.

Qualifications

  • Bachelor’s degree in computer science, engineering, architecture, or a related field
  • While we are looking for 5+ years of experience, we are also open to hiring junior profiles
  • A deep understanding of the half-edge data structure for boundary representation
  • Ability to write advanced algorithms based on fundamental BRep queries
  • Very strong fundamentals in Javascript programming & computer graphics
  • Strong fundamentals in Algorithms & Data Structures
  • You learn quickly, regardless of the languages and technologies used
  • You have experience taking ownership and shipping entire features end-to-end
  • A strong focus on user experience. You're someone who's passionate about building beautiful, modern UX that people love.

Additional/Desired Skills:

  • Knowledge of JavaScript, ThreeJS/BabylonJS, React JS
  • Backend skills in other technologies such as Python, NodeJS

Duties and responsibilities

  • Build modular, reusable components and features for the geometry kernel
  • Improve existing edit features & implement new ones with a huge amount of autonomy
  • Collaborate with other teams - like the front end team - to integrate these features

Our Vision and Values

Our Vision

Help design better built environment, faster

Our Values

  • Care (give a shit): Empathize with customers. Take the time to understand their frustrations, needs, and desires.
  • Initiative (Be resourceful). Don't wait for permission. Figure it out-or figure out who can.
  • Craft (Master it). Own your craft. Never stop learning and improving,
  • Team (Work together). Teamwork makes the dream work. Fill gaps. There's no such thing as "it's not my job"
  • Truth (Say it). Be up front and radically candid. Say it like it is while showing empathy for others. Hold yourself and others accountable.
  • Fun (Have it), Don't take yourself too seriously--life is short.

Culture @ Snaptrude

  • We are a remote-first company; our team works from across India (and some from the US as well)
  • Once in 6 months we organize an in-person retreat/socials. We try to rotate the location to keep it exciting and engaging. Here's a video from a recent meetup!
  • We offer a health insurance package with a sum insured of 3 lakhs for your family
  • Cliched line, but, we work EXCEPTIONALLY hard, but remember to value ourselves as well, as individuals and as a team
  • Mediocrity just doesn't cut it, but we recognize and reward commitment and ownership
  • We resort to async conversations/standups wherever possible
  • The team comes together during the first Thursday of the month for a remote socials; its super fun!

There's much more that's in the pipeline; feel free to reach out to us if you have any questions at all :)

More about Snaptrude

Perks and Benefits

Healthcare benefits
Remote friendly
Company events
image

Funding

AMOUNT RAISED
$20.6M
FUNDED OVER
2 rounds
Rounds
A
$14,000,000
Series A Nov 2023
image

Founders

Altaf ganihar
Founder • 3 years
Bengaluru
image
Go to team image

Similar Jobs

TotalResQ company logo
TotalResQ
Smartest After-sale service platform for Smartphones
Younggeeks Technologies company logo
Younggeeks Technologies
We Believe In Going Above And Beyond Our Own Limits For The Client
Genie Bazaar company logo
Genie Bazaar
India focused facility automation platform
Genie Bazaar company logo
Genie Bazaar
India focused facility automation platform
iKart Solutions company logo
iKart Solutions
Platform for Wellness and Grooming industry
Teqop Consultancy company logo
Teqop Consultancy
We are building cool in house startup projects!
Knowhere Studio company logo
Knowhere Studio
Custom Software & Application Developers